puts "============" puts "OCC25505" puts "============" puts "" ############################### ## General Fuse produces self-intersection shape ############################### restore [locate_data_file bug25505_q.brep] q explode q bclearobjects bcleartools baddobjects q_1 q_2 q_3 q_4 bfillds bbuild result set info [bopcheck result] if {[string compare ${info} " This shape seems to be OK.\n"] == 0} { puts "OK: General Fuse produces good shape" } else { puts "Error : General Fuse produces self-intersection shape" } checkprops result -s 68796.4 checkshape result checknbshapes result -vertex 14 -edge 21 -wire 9 -face 9 -shell 7 -solid 4 -compsolid 0 -compound 1 -shape 65 checkview -display result -3d -path ${imagedir}/${test_image}.png